The Dungeness Valley is farmland, irrigation, and saltwater shoreline — a combination that concentrates pests along very predictable corridors.
Irrigation ditches are a green, wet ribbon running through dry ground, and insect life follows them. Homes adjacent to a ditch or a working field see ant and earwig pressure that neighbors on the dry side simply do not. Out toward Three Crabs and Cline Spit, driftwood and beach grass at the tideline harbor spiders that move inland into the first row of houses each fall.
Ditch-adjacent and field-adjacent homes need heavier perimeter attention than the valley average.
Average annual rainfall here runs about 16 inches, which is the single biggest factor in what shows up against your foundation and when. We build the treatment schedule around that rather than applying one generic program across the whole peninsula.
